Descripción
In a world where the line between ownership and possession is blurred, a profound narrative unfolds that questions the very fabric of belonging. The story invites readers into a realm where legality intertwines with morality, showcasing characters who grapple with their claims to what they desire.
As the characters navigate their complex relationships with each other and the things they covet, themes of deceit, loyalty, and justice emerge. Life-altering decisions hinge on the notion that possession may dictate reality, leading to moments of poignant reflection and tension.
This tale serves as a captivating exploration of human nature, ultimately probing the intricate dynamics of desire and entitlement. Through rich storytelling and evocative imagery, the narrative encapsulates the struggles that come with claiming what one believes to be rightfully theirs.
